当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 20 篇帖子 ]  前往页数 1, 2  下一页
作者 内容
1 楼 
 文章标题 : 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 18:26 
头像

注册: 2008-02-17 23:47
帖子: 22109
地址: 美丽富饶的那啥星球
送出感谢: 11
接收感谢: 82
我从前几天发现,只要一更改shell或者执行类似 sources ~/.bashrc这样的命令,就会出现大堆酱紫
代码:
/etc/bash_completion:132: command not found: complete
/etc/bash_completion:133: command not found: complete
/etc/bash_completion:134: command not found: complete
/etc/bash_completion:135: command not found: complete
/etc/bash_completion:136: command not found: complete
/etc/bash_completion:142: command not found: complete
/etc/bash_completion:148: command not found: complete
/etc/bash_completion:151: command not found: complete
/etc/bash_completion:154: command not found: complete
/etc/bash_completion:157: command not found: complete
/etc/bash_completion:160: command not found: complete
/etc/bash_completion:163: command not found: complete
/etc/bash_completion:166: command not found: complete
/etc/bash_completion:169: command not found: complete
/etc/bash_completion:172: command not found: complete
/etc/bash_completion:175: command not found: complete
/etc/bash_completion:618: command not found: complete
/etc/bash_completion:644: command not found: complete
/etc/bash_completion:669: command not found: complete
/etc/bash_completion:724: command not found: complete
/etc/bash_completion:795: command not found: complete
/etc/bash_completion:827: command not found: complete
/etc/bash_completion:843: command not found: complete
/etc/bash_completion:888: command not found: complete
/etc/bash_completion:904: command not found: complete
/etc/bash_completion:943: command not found: complete
/etc/bash_completion:1023: command not found: complete
/etc/bash_completion:1053: command not found: complete
/etc/bash_completion:1072: command not found: complete
/etc/bash_completion:1092: command not found: complete
/etc/bash_completion:1093: command not found: complete
/etc/bash_completion:1109: command not found: complete
/etc/bash_completion:1112: command not found: complete
/etc/bash_completion:1226: command not found: complete
/etc/bash_completion:1332: command not found: complete
/etc/bash_completion:1357: command not found: complete
/etc/bash_completion:1379: command not found: complete
/etc/bash_completion:1413: command not found: complete
/etc/bash_completion:1941: command not found: complete
/etc/bash_completion:2579: command not found: complete
/etc/bash_completion:2631: command not found: shopt
/etc/bash_completion:2773: command not found: complete
/etc/bash_completion:2867: command not found: complete
/etc/bash_completion:2903: command not found: complete
/etc/bash_completion:2988: command not found: complete
/etc/bash_completion:3052: command not found: complete
/etc/bash_completion:3224: parse error near `&&'

就去找找这个/etc/bash_completion,一找晕了,只有一个/etc/bash_completion.d,而我的.bashrc里有这个
代码:
# 自动补齐
if [ -f /etc/bash_completion ]; then
    . /etc/bash_completion
fi

是从wiki抄来的,难道arch心血来潮改目录名啦?
改成酱紫就好了
代码:
# 自动补齐
if [ -f /etc/bash_completion.d ]; then
    . /etc/bash_completion.d
fi


怎么没人说这个?


_________________
明天就换大三八!
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……

---------------------------------------------------------------------------------
[图片版]新手当自强(续)FAQ
[新手进阶]挂载、fstab、调整linux分区
[图片版]E17桌面环境配置手把手


页首
 用户资料  
 
2 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 18:29 
头像

注册: 2007-02-02 18:14
帖子: 30702
系统: debian sid
送出感谢: 1
接收感谢: 34
赞大三八~~~


_________________
醉了星星,醉月亮●●●●●The Long Way To Go(*^_^*)


页首
 用户资料  
 
3 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 18:37 

注册: 2007-08-02 20:29
帖子: 21288
系统: 窓辺とうこ
送出感谢: 0 次
接收感谢: 22
/etc/bash_completion.d 只是个目录啊,
. /etc/bash_completion.d 虽然不会报错了但也没意义了

我的还健在,没有了就自己建一个吧


页首
 用户资料  
 
4 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 18:43 
头像

注册: 2008-03-25 15:49
帖子: 25876
地址: 谁知道?
送出感谢: 8
接收感谢: 10
:em11 这事儿我咋碰不到... :em06 :em06


页首
 用户资料  
 
5 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 18:57 
头像

注册: 2005-08-14 19:53
帖子: 3998
送出感谢: 1
接收感谢: 2
重新安装一次试试看?我也没遇到


页首
 用户资料  
 
6 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:02 
头像

注册: 2008-02-17 23:47
帖子: 22109
地址: 美丽富饶的那啥星球
送出感谢: 11
接收感谢: 82
JiangHui 写道:
/etc/bash_completion.d 只是个目录啊,
. /etc/bash_completion.d 虽然不会报错了但也没意义了

我的还健在,没有了就自己建一个吧

我也不明白洒,/etc/bash_completion这个文件倒是有,按说
代码:
# 自动补齐
if [ -f /etc/bash_completion ]; then
    . /etc/bash_completion
fi

这个语句似乎也没错,不过那些错误信息是怎么整出来的?


_________________
明天就换大三八!
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……

---------------------------------------------------------------------------------
[图片版]新手当自强(续)FAQ
[新手进阶]挂载、fstab、调整linux分区
[图片版]E17桌面环境配置手把手


页首
 用户资料  
 
7 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:06 

注册: 2007-08-02 20:29
帖子: 21288
系统: 窓辺とうこ
送出感谢: 0 次
接收感谢: 22
在bash 下敲 complete 看看有什么输出


页首
 用户资料  
 
8 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:07 

注册: 2007-08-02 20:29
帖子: 21288
系统: 窓辺とうこ
送出感谢: 0 次
接收感谢: 22
你是在bash还是zsh下执行 source ~/.bashrc 的?


页首
 用户资料  
 
9 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:08 
头像

注册: 2007-02-02 18:14
帖子: 30702
系统: debian sid
送出感谢: 1
接收感谢: 34
改了你的补全功能好使不?


_________________
醉了星星,醉月亮●●●●●The Long Way To Go(*^_^*)


页首
 用户资料  
 
10 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:28 
头像

注册: 2007-09-29 3:09
帖子: 5773
送出感谢: 0 次
接收感谢: 3
连bash补全都没得用的路过...
:em80


_________________
HUNT Unfortunately No Talent...


页首
 用户资料  
 
11 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:30 

注册: 2007-08-02 20:29
帖子: 21288
系统: 窓辺とうこ
送出感谢: 0 次
接收感谢: 22
ls真悲惨


页首
 用户资料  
 
12 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:33 
头像

注册: 2008-11-21 20:26
帖子: 36913
送出感谢: 1
接收感谢: 36
HuntXu 写道:
连bash补全都没得用的路过...
:em80

不用命令行的路过 :em11


_________________
讨厌我的人可以试着点一下
浏览全部ubuntu技巧


页首
 用户资料  
 
13 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:42 
头像

注册: 2008-02-17 23:47
帖子: 22109
地址: 美丽富饶的那啥星球
送出感谢: 11
接收感谢: 82
JiangHui 写道:
在bash 下敲 complete 看看有什么输出

代码:
complete -o filenames -F _filedir_xspec oodraw
complete -o filenames -F _filedir_xspec elinks
complete -o filenames -F _filedir_xspec freeamp
complete -F _mmsitepass mmsitepass
complete -F _withlist withlist
complete -F _list_members list_members
complete -F _remove_members remove_members
complete -o filenames -F _stream stream
complete -o filenames -F _java java
complete -o filenames -F _longopt split
complete -o filenames -F _longopt sed
complete -o filenames -F _longopt grep
complete -o filenames -F _longopt ld
complete -F _pgrep pidof
complete -F _kill kill
complete -F _renice renice
complete -j -P '"%' -S '"' jobs
complete -d pushd
complete -o filenames -F _filedir_xspec playmidi
complete -o filenames -F _filedir_xspec bzdiff
complete -o filenames -F _povray povray
complete -F _mtx mtx
 

很多
JiangHui 写道:
你是在bash还是zsh下执行 source ~/.bashrc 的?

当然是在bash下执行了,zsh又不用这玩意
leeaman 写道:
改了你的补全功能好使不?

不好使,sudo后面不会补全了 :em20
jarryson 写道:
重新安装一次试试看?我也没遇到

刚刚重装了bash-completion,还是一样啊 :shock:


_________________
明天就换大三八!
——8核CPU、8G内存、8T硬盘……
8卡交火,80寸大屏放8个……
IPv8的光纤要8条……

---------------------------------------------------------------------------------
[图片版]新手当自强(续)FAQ
[新手进阶]挂载、fstab、调整linux分区
[图片版]E17桌面环境配置手把手


页首
 用户资料  
 
14 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:44 

注册: 2007-08-02 20:29
帖子: 21288
系统: 窓辺とうこ
送出感谢: 0 次
接收感谢: 22
:shock:

看上去正常啊 为什么就说找不到complete命令呢


页首
 用户资料  
 
15 楼 
 文章标题 : Re: 难道没人出现bash_completion的错误?
帖子发表于 : 2009-11-07 19:52 
头像

注册: 2007-08-22 15:55
帖子: 2837
地址: 新加坡
系统: Archlinux
送出感谢: 0 次
接收感谢: 9
不要在~/.bashrc里改试试,英文的wiki是说装上bash-complete就可以了,不用别的设置。
sudo我是用了complete -cf sudo


_________________
Entschuldigung. Ich habe keine ahnung.
Secure with PGP: gpg --recv-keys 0x68b6e3d8
Fingerprint: 5556 517C F52F E402 DDF5 5400 6D30 F13E 68B6 E3D8
Towards A Sustainable Earth: Print Only When Necessary


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 20 篇帖子 ]  前往页数 1, 2  下一页

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 2 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译